ToroDB seems to be discontinued. Therefore it is excluded from the DB-Engines Ranking.
DescriptionHigh performance, persistent RDF store with additional support for Graph DBMSA scale-out RDBMS with evolutionary schema built on Apache HBaseDBMS for structured and unstructured content wrapped with an application serverA complete, distributed, parallel graph computing platform supporting web-scale data analytics in real-timeA MongoDB-compatible JSON document store, built on top of PostgreSQL
